The Korarchaeota (also Xenarchaeota ) are a tribe within the Archaea that was only described in 1996 . They were distinguished from the previously known Crenarchaeota and Euryarchaeota by sequencing the 16S subunits of their rRNA . The question of whether these archaea should be regarded as a separate strain or must be counted among the Crenarchaeota is still unclear, as they could also be an extremely unusual and at the same time rapid mutation in the genome of the 16S rRNA.

Korarchaeota live in high-temperature, hydrothermal habitats. The metabolic processes and, above all, the metabolism with which energy and carbon are obtained have not yet been clarified. The genome of an enriched Korarchaeota colony is currently being sequenced.

Within the Korarchaeota no valid taxa on the family, genus or species level have yet been described. The well-known members are still under informal names like "Candidatus Korarchaeum cryptofilum OPF8" in an informal genus "Candidatus Korarchaeum ".
